Beauty, charm, and simplicity are the hallmarks of the Scandinavian planting techniques featured in Containers in the Garden.

*Winner of the GardenComm 2023 Laurel Media Awards Gold Award in the Book Publisher/Producer General Readership Category*

Celebrity gardener and Danish floral designer Claus Dalby shares his signature container gardening style in this gorgeously illustrated book. His distinctive use of a single plant species in each pot, with dozens of planted pots collected together, creates elegant and eye-catching garden displays. Partnered with an abundance of textures and often a monochromatic color palette, Claus’s container gardens change with the seasons. By combining flower and foliage colors with beautiful pottery and layered displays, the results are nothing short of extraordinary.

In Containers in the Garden, the English-language version of his top-selling Danish gardening book, Claus shares his best-kept secrets so that you, too, can create the container garden of your dreams. Season by season and color by color, you’ll learn how to plant, organize, tend, and share your potted plantings. Whether your display is on the front steps or the back patio, the simple yet bold design methods found here create unique garden features that are a joy to behold.

The breathtaking photography found within, coupled with Claus’s descriptive and personal text, features:
 
  • Early season container plantings of tulips, primroses, narcissus, and other spring-flowering beauties
  • Lush summer pots, overflowing with dahlias, roses, hydrangea, and foxgloves
  • Colorful and textural foliage-only containers to add structure and interest to the collection
  • Unusual container plants such as spikemosses, wintergreen, oxalises, and even edible plants
  • Tropical beauties bring a summer explosion, including cannas, Brugmansia, and hibiscus
  • Autumnal fireworks of bronze, gold, and rust round out the seasonal display

Step inside Claus Dalby’s Danish garden, and find ideas and inspiration for bringing a bit of lykke and hygge to your home with Containers in the Garden.

About the Author

Claus Dalby has been called “the Scandinavian Martha Stewart.” He is a designer, florist, and Danish gardener who has amassed a huge fan base in Scandinavia, the US, and around the world. He is also a successful publisher, television personality, and designer of glass vases for Holmegaard. His signature style of gardening uses densely packed plants and changing seasonal displays, often in monochromatic color palettes. Claus also runs an online garden club with monthly subscribers from around the world.
